Micronization equipment utilizing compressed air or other gases to reduce particles to extremely fine sizes is currently available on the market. This technology offers precise control over particle size distribution, making it suitable for industries requiring specific material properties. For example, pharmaceutical companies might use this type of equipment to create inhalable drug formulations, while manufacturers of specialty chemicals might use it to improve pigment dispersion or reactivity.
